Norman E. Sjoman (born July 6, 1944, Mission City) is known as author of The Yoga Tradition of the Mysore Palace, which contains an English translation of the yoga section of Sritattvanidhi, a 19th-century treatise by Maharaja of Mysore, Krishnaraja Wodeyar III (b. 1794 - d. 1868). This book contributes an original view on the history and development of modern yoga [asana] teaching traditions. According to Sjoman, a majority of the modern yoga teaching tradition spread primarily through the teachings of B. K. S. Iyengar, and his students, "appears to be distinct from the philosophical or textual tradition, and does not appear to have any basis as a tradition as there is no textual support for the asanas taught and no lineage of teachers."
